Rebuilt in the late 20th century in the Belle Époque style of its predecessor the Grand Hotel Regina, our 71 room property was renovated and renamed The Cambrian in 2010.

A modern take on alpine style
Refurbished between 2018 and 2020 in collaboration with our friends and Dutch design maestros Johan Bouman and Jeroen Wand our rooms boast a comfortable yet understated aesthetic.

Snowdon Suite
This is the “daddy” with 3 bedrooms (one double, one twin and one single), each with its own bathroom. The suite comes with a light-flooded lounge, separate WC, minibar as well as a Nespresso coffee machine and balconies with panoramic views over the Alps.

Adelboden Suite
This spacious suite has two bedrooms separated by a small corridor and another single bed on the mezzanine level. It comes with a comfortable sitting area, minibar as well as a Nespresso coffee machine and a small balcony with partial panoramic view.

Cambrian Suite
With a separate bedroom and living area, this home from home comes with a king-size bed, bathroom with bathtub and a walk-in shower, minibar and a Nespresso coffee machine. All the suites have balconies with panoramic views of the Alps.

Family Suite
These suites are set over two floors, with a king-size bed and two single beds on the mezzanine level. They come with a walk-in shower, a minibar as well as tea and coffee making facilities and boast wonderful panoramic views.

Junior Suite
These spacious rooms come with a king-size bed, a walk-in shower, minibar and a Nespresso coffee machine. They have a large seating area separated from the sleeping area. Most of them have their own balcony and wonderful panoramic views.

Deluxe Room
These rooms are all unique, differeing in their floor layouts. Fresh, light and contemporary, they come with a king-size bed, a walk-in shower, minibar and tea and coffee making facilities. The views from the South facing rooms are exceptional.

Swiss Bliss
With heated indoor and outdoor pools, a Finnish sauna, steam bath, rain shower, a gym and a relaxing area, our awardwinning Spa is the ultimate relaxation space. Our holistic treatments are specially designed to relax mind, body and soul.

After a day on the slopes or in the saddle put our therapists to the test – there’s a risk however you’ll feel so laidback you might miss dinner.

Our spa area has an indoor and outdoor swimming pool, a cardio-based fitness area, as well as an extra sauna area with Finnish sauna, steam bath, adventure shower, Kneipp pool and a relaxation area.

The location and the spectacular view of the snow-capped Swiss mountains will add a feeling of ultimate relaxation to your vacation.

  • Indoor pool with waterfall: 11×5 m, temperature 28°C
  • Outdoor pool: 8×4 m, temperature 32°C
  • Finnish sauna 85°C
  • Steam bath 45°C
  • Rain shower
  • Kneipp shower rooms
  • Relaxation room
  • Gym: cardio equipment by Technogym,free weight training

210 km to ski or contemplate
With 72 ascending modes of transport and a piste network 210 km long the Adelboden–Lenk ski region is one of the largest, most accessible and attractive in Switzerland.

Obviously, skiing and snowboarding are Adelboden’s biggest draws during the winter months, and downhill devotees of all abilities flock here for the world class facilities at Silleren, Adelboden–Lenk, Elsigen-Metsch, Tschentenalp, Engstligenalp and Betelberg.

All the local sports stores offer quality equipment for hire and there are guides aplenty aat the Adelboden Snowsport School.

But if you do fancy a day or two away from the downhill pistes, the Adelboden–Frutigen region also offers more than 15km of maintained sledging routes – so why not borrow one of The Cambrian’s toboggans and hurtle through the freshly fallen snow instead?

Ski guiding
Join our ski guide, Martin, every Tuesday and cruise Adelboden’s slopes. like a local. From 09:30 until 13.00, Martin will introduce you to the best back country whilst stopping off for ‘refreshments’ in the most authentic and cozy mountain huts.

Price: Free! ( Skipass, meals and drinks not included) Group Size: maximum 4 participants Meeting Point: 9:30 am in front of the hotel entrance, Finishes at 13.00 in the Ski Area.

Intermediate or advanced skills are required and a helmet is mandatory, as is a healthy appetite for adventure! Liability: The ski guide can not guarantee absolute safety in the mountains.

The participant acknowledges and accepts the risk of outdoor activities. The guest is required to follow the instructions of the guide at all times. Insurance is strictly the responsibility of the participant.

Ice Climbing
Ice climbing the frozen Engstligen waterfall is a unique and adrenalin-fuelled experience a climber shouldn’t miss! If you’re a novice you can book a course with the experts from the Alpine school and they’ll kit you out and get you ascending stalactites in no time…

Panorama pool Gruebi
With Bauhaus inspired architecture you can test your nerve on the 3m diving board. The Gruebi at 1350m above sea level offers a 50m pool as well as beach volleyball and plenty of open space to soak up the sun and unwind. When staying at The Cambrian you can use it for free with your guest card.
